    Sir can you please tell me Is Bad debts recovered an income or expense?
    Thanks in advance

    It is income (or a reduction in expense, which is the same thing).

    This is all explained in my free lectures on irrecoverable and doubtful debts. The lectures are a complete free course for Paper F3 and cover everything needed to be able to pass the exam well.

    (We stopped calling them bad debts many years ago – they are called irrecoverable debts)

    Sir there is a question in my book weather it should be (i)treated as reduction in expense. Or
    (ii) it should be treated as other income
    Which option should i choose?

    A reduction in expense (but does your book not have answers? You should be using a Revision Kit from one of the ACCA approved publishers – they have answers and explanations.)
